What is a Cotbed and Why Choose One?
Before diving into the features, it helps to comprehend what sets a cotbed apart from a standard crib.
A standard crib is usually smaller and designed to accommodate children from birth as much as around 18 to 24 months. Once the child becomes too high or attempts to climb up out, the crib should be replaced with a toddler bed.
A cotbed, on the other hand, is bigger and generally constructed to last from birth as much as around 4 or five years of age. It features detachable side rails and convertible head/footboards that change the infant bed into a stylish young child bed.

Secret Features to Consider When Buying a Cotbed
Not all cotbeds are produced equal. When assessing choices on the marketplace, parents must keep the following requirements in mind:
- Safety Standards: Ensure the cotbed adhere to existing security policies (such as BS EN 716 in Europe or ASTM requirements in the United States). Slat spacing need to disappear than 6.5 cm apart to avoid a baby’s head from getting stuck.
- Bed Mattress Base Heights: Look for a cotbed with multiple base levels. A high setting is essential for newborns to save parents’ backs when raising the baby in and out. As the baby learns to sit and stand, the base ought to be reduced for security.
- Teething Rails: Babies like to chew on whatever, including their furniture. Non-toxic plastic teething rails safeguard the wood from damage and keep the baby safe from splinters and hazardous paints.
- Convertibility: Check how simple the conversion procedure is. Some designs need conversion sets to be bought independently, while others consist of whatever needed in the box.
- Products and Finish: Solid wood (like pine, beech, or oak) uses durability, while engineered wood options are often more economical. Always guarantee non-toxic, baby-safe paints and finishes are used.

Important Checklist for Buying a Cotbed Mattress
A cotbed frame is just half the equation; the bed mattress is vital for a safe and comfortable night’s sleep. Keep these points in mind:
- Firmness: Babies require a company, flat bed mattress to support their developing spinal column and decrease the risk of SIDS.
- Size: Always buy a mattress that fits comfortably without any more than a 3cm space around the edges. Requirement UK cotbed sizes are normally 140cm x 70cm.
- Breathability: Look for hypoallergenic, breathable covers that can be quickly gotten rid of and device cleaned.
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. What is the distinction in between a cot and a cotbed?
A mini cot beds is smaller and generally ideal only till the kid has to do with 2 years of ages. A cotbed is larger (normally taking a 140 x 70 cm mattress) and transforms into a toddler bed, lasting up until the child is roughly cots 4 tots to 5 years old.
2. Do cotbeds come with mattresses consisted of?
For the most part, no. Cotbed manufacturers typically sell the frame individually so parents can select a bed mattress that fits their specific budget plan and preference for foam, pocket spring, or natural fibers. Always double-check item descriptions before acquiring.
3. When should I reduce the cotbed mattress base?
Parents ought to lower the mattress base as quickly as the baby begins to reveal indications of rolling over (around 3 to 4 months) and lower it to its most affordable setting once the baby can pull themselves up to a standing position (around 6 to 9 months).
4. Are drop-side cotbeds safe?
While drop-side cotbeds make reaching a newborn much easier, stringent safety standards apply. Numerous contemporary producers have moved away from standard drop-sides in favor of adjustable base heights to ensure absolute structural stability and avoid mechanical failures.
5. How easy is it to transform a cotbed into a toddler bed?
A lot of modern-day cotbeds are developed for straightforward conversion. Usually, it includes removing one or both side panels and attaching the consisted of young child bed foot/headboard sections. The procedure normally takes between 15 to 30 minutes with fundamental home tools.
